What is an A4 Paper Carton?
An A4 paper carton is a customized type of product packaging developed to hold A4-sized paper sheets, which procedure 210 mm x 297 mm (8.27 inches x 11.69 inches). These cartons are typically made from resilient cardboard and are structured to provide defense and organization for paper items. They may be created for bulk storage, offering a secure environment to shield against dust, wetness, and physical damage.
Specifications of A4 Paper Cartons
A4 paper containers been available in numerous dimensions and styles to accommodate specific paper amounts and types. The following table lays out the standard requirements and characteristics of A4 paper containers:
| Specification | Description |
|---|---|
| Material | Corrugated cardboard or solid board |
| Dimensions | Requirement A4 size (210 mm x 297 mm) |
| Typical Capacity | 250, 500, or 1000 sheets |
| Weight | Normally ranges in between 200 - 800 grams |
| Closure Type | Flap, tuck, or locking mechanism |
| Printing Options | Custom-made printing available for branding |
| Environmental Impact | Recyclable and typically made from recycled materials |
Typical Carton Types
- Flat Pack Carton: Designed for easy storage and transportation, these containers come in a flat style and can be put together on-demand.
- Pre-assembled Carton: These cartons are built and all set for instant use, typically featuring a strengthened structure for included durability.
- Customized Carton: Tailored to particular requirements, these cartons can have distinct styles, sizes, and printing according to branding needs.
Advantages of Using A4 Paper Cartons
The adoption of A4 paper cartons in different settings uses numerous advantages:
1. Defense
A4 paper cartons offer exceptional protection versus ecological factors such as humidity, dirt, and physical effects. This makes sure that the paper remains in beautiful condition throughout storage or transport.
2. Company
With A4 containers, businesses and universities can efficiently organize their paper products. Cartons can be labeled to classify various types of paper, improving workflow and performance.
3. Eco-friendly Option
Numerous makers produce A4 paper cartons using recycled products, making them an environmentally-friendly option that can appeal to companies devoted to sustainability.
4. Cost-effectiveness
A4 paper cartons are typically economical, particularly when purchased in bulk. Their durability also lowers the threat of needing replacements often, resulting in long-term cost savings.
5. Versatility
These cartons can be utilized for numerous purposes beyond paper storage, including packaging files, cards, or other office materials, making them a flexible addition to any work space.
